若有以下说明和定义语句,则变量w在内存中所占的字节数是 【19】 。union aa {float x; float y; char c[6]; };struct st{ union aa v; float w[5]; double ave; } w;

题目

若有以下说明和定义语句,则变量w在内存中所占的字节数是 【19】 。

union aa {float x; float y; char c[6]; };

struct st{ union aa v; float w[5]; double ave; } w;


相似考题
更多“若有以下说明和定义语句,则变量w在内存中所占的字节数是【19】。 unionaa{floatx;floaty;c ”相关问题
  • 第1题:

    若有以下说明和定义语句,则变量w在内存中所占的字节数是 union aa {float x;float y;char c[6];}; struct st {union aa v;float w[5];double ave;}w;

    A.42

    B.34

    C.30

    D.26


    B

  • 第2题:

    设有以下结构类型说明和变量定义: struct stud { long id[2];   double ave; } a, *p; 则变量a在内存所占字节数是 。


    typedef struct { int n; char c; } REC; REC t1,t2;

  • 第3题:

    设有以下结构类型说明和变量定义,则变量a在内存所占字节数是 __________ struct stud { char num[6]; int s[4]; double ave; } a;

    A.22

    B.18

    C.14

    D.28


    14;4

  • 第4题:

    4、设有以下结构类型说明和变量定义,则变量a在内存所占字节数是 __________ struct stud { char num[6]; int s[4]; double ave; } a;

    A.22

    B.18

    C.14

    D.28


    typedef struct {int n; char c;}REC; REC t1,t2;

  • 第5题:

    【单选题】设有以下结构类型说明和变量定义,则变量a在内存所占字节数是 struct stud { char num[6]; int s[4]; double ave; } a;

    A.22

    B.18

    C.14

    D.28


    B 本题考查结构体的相关知识,选项A中structREC后面不能有分号,C选项中typedefstructREC的后面也不能有分号,选项D中REC已经是结构体变量,不能当做结构体类型来使用。